3. EISNO “Built in” wine coolers draw air from the rear and expels through the metal grid under the door at the front. If a kick board is to be placed in front of the wine cellar’s grid another one must be fitted into the kick board with a minimum air flow allowance of 150cm2.

ACCESSORY INSTALLATION BEFORE OPERATING UNPACKING AND CLEANING THE WINE COOLER & BEVERAGE COOLER ● Remove the exterior and interior packing materials. ● Let the appliance stand upright for approximately 2 hours before connecting it to the power source, which helps to reduce the possibility of a cooling-system malfunction from handling during transportation.

● The first touch on mark will recall the previous set temperature displayed in the digital window. If the appliance runs after a power failure (or unplugging), the previous set temperature does not exist and is replaced by the default temperature at 12ºC. ●...
